Physical description
Letter N with Narcissus admiring his own reflection (A.615.12)
Place of Origin
Italy (printed)
Date
1570s (printed)
Artist/maker
Paulini, I (Reissue, Engraver)
Materials and Techniques
engraving
Marks and inscriptions
Lettered Con Priuil and Narcisso s'inamora di se stesso, et diue: ta un fiore
Dimensions
Height: 10.9 cm, Width: 15.8 cm
Descriptive line
Paulini, I.Reissues of plates (19) from a set of twenty letters of the alphabet showing mythological scenes relating to figures with the corresponding initial, within borders of strapwork. Letters A,B,C,D,E,F,G,H,I,L,M,N,O,P,Q,R,S,T,V and Z
Bibliographic References (Citation, Note/Abstract, NAL no)
Berlin, Katalog der Ornamentstich-Sammlung der Staatlichen Kunstbibliothek Berlin, Berlin and Leipzig, 1939, 5279;A. 615.1-5 and A.615.7-20.
Miller, E., 16th-century Italian ornament prints in the Victoria and Albert Museum, London, 1999, pp.36-42 (Cat.2.b).
